DOHA - As part of Qatar’s preparations to host the FIVB Volleyball Men’s U-17 World Championship from August 19 to 29, 2026, the Organizing Committee held a coordination meeting to review the latest developments and assess the progress of preparations for the global tournament.
The virtual meeting was chaired by Qatar Volleyball Association (QVA) President Ali Ghanem Al Kuwari and attended by members of the various committees overseeing the championship.
The meeting reviewed a range of organizational, technical, media and logistical preparations, with a focus on ensuring that all committees remain fully aligned and ready for the tournament’s opening.
